我试图通过在CentOS7上从源代码进行编译来安装httpd,但未生成conf.d目录
1)下载的资源httpd-2.4.38.tar.gz
2)提取
gzip -d httpd-2.4.38.tar.gz
tar xvf 2.4.38.tar
2)下载了apr-1.6.5.tar.gz,apr-util-1.6.1.tar.gz
3)提取它们
gzip -d apr-1.6.5.tar.gz apr-util-1.6.1.tar.gz
tar xvf apr-1.6.5.tar apr-util-1.6.1.tar
4)复制到libsrc目录
5)已安装pcre
6)配置
./configure --prefix=/home/raju/httpd --with-pcre=/path/to/pcre --with-included-apr --with-included-apr-util
7)make
8)make install
答案 0 :(得分:0)
有问题的目录是分发软件包的一部分。如果您坚持要使用它,可以手动创建它。但是,您还可以下载RPM源文件,进行安装,编辑SPECS文件以反映新的安装位置。同样,您可以在此处添加安装后创建目录conf.d
的操作。使用rpmbuild
命令构建软件包。然后您可以安装它们